Coffee details
Description:
This coffee lot was produced by using the mossto anaerobic fermentation method, in collaboration with our friends from Santuario Project, Colombia. Whole coffee cherries were fermented in a fresh juice of compressed coffee beans, containing pulp and skin enzymes. After fermentation was complete, the coffee beans were dried under the shade on raised African beds for 42 days.
